Chapter 1 of After All My Love, I Let You Go

The year Elena Carter graduated from college, the Carter family went bankrupt overnight.

Her father was sent to prison, her mother suffered a stroke, and her fiancé Lucas Bennett couldn’t wait to cast her aside like a burden, rushing instead to marry her lifelong rival, Vivian Cole, in a grand, public spectacle.

The giant digital billboards of New York lit up with headlines celebrating their glamorous wedding, while Elena was cornered in a filthy alley by debt collectors, pressured to sell her body to pay off what her family owed.

Just as she was about to fight to the death, Adrian Shaw appeared out of nowhere. He paid off all her debts and summoned top specialists from around the world to perform surgery on her mother.

But her mother didn’t survive. Shortly afterward, Adrian proposed.

“Elena, from now on, I’ll be your family.”

And he kept his word. In Los Angeles high society, everyone knew that Elena Carter was the treasured jewel of Adrian Shaw.

Until three years later, when Elena was diagnosed with stomach cancer—and by accident, overheard her husband’s conversation with a friend:

“Adrian, when are you going to divorce Elena? She’s ruined goods. She doesn’t deserve you.”

“Even if you gave Vivian Cole her mother’s heart, it doesn’t mean you had to marry Elena.”

Adrian’s voice was bitter. “I know she was used up by those men. The thought alone disgusts me. But at the time Vivian hadn’t married Lucas Bennett yet. If I didn’t marry Elena, she would have gone crawling back to Lucas. For Vivian, I’d do anything.”

The cold words stabbed into Elena’s heart like a blade.

She stumbled forward a step.

Through the corner of the hallway, she saw her husband of three years standing by the window, his elegant features twisted with disgust—sharp and unfamiliar.

No wonder. No wonder he never mentioned a wedding ceremony, never touched her. All along, he thought she was dirty.

Even though she had told him herself she’d never lost her innocence.

Three years together—nothing but a cruel joke.

Elena didn’t remember how she got home. She sat on the sofa, numb, crying and laughing in turns until all her strength was gone, sitting like a lifeless log.

She didn’t know how much time had passed before she heard the door open.

Adrian stepped in from the night. He noticed her figure in the dim living room and asked in surprise, “Elena? Why didn’t you turn on the light?”

Elena said nothing. She simply watched as he walked closer. “Sorry, something came up at work. I came home late.”

Adrian reached to flip on the switch.

With a soft click, the room flooded with light.

Elena blinked against the glare. When her eyes opened again, he was standing before her with a necklace in hand: a fine silver chain with a delicate pink diamond pendant.

“Your anniversary gift. Do you like it?” Adrian smiled down at her.

It was only then that he finally noticed her tears. “Elena, why are you crying? Is it because I didn’t spend our anniversary with you today?”

“I’m sorry. It’s my fault. I’ll make it up to you tomorrow, okay? Don’t cry—you’re breaking my heart.”

His voice was soft, his manner tender.

On any other day, Elena would have melted into his gentleness. But tonight she studied him carefully for the first time, and it was painfully easy to spot the distraction in his eyes.

How foolish she had been.

“I’m fine,” she rasped. “Just a little stomach pain.”

And it was true. Earlier that day, her test results had come back: late-stage stomach cancer, not much time left.

“What? Stomach pain?” Adrian panicked, moving to scoop her into his arms. “Why didn’t you say something sooner? I’ll take you to Memorial Hospital. You’re a doctor—you should know better!”

Before Elena could refuse, he was already dragging her out the door.

At the hospital, Adrian demanded the most comprehensive tests. While waiting, he tried to soothe her. “Don’t worry, Elena. It’ll be quick.”

As he spoke, he pulled out a small paper bag. He shook it playfully. “Here—fresh roasted chestnuts. After you finish the tests, if you cooperate nicely, I’ll reward you with these. They’re still warm. Hold them, they’ll keep your hands cozy. And no sneaking one early.”

The warmth seeped through the bag into her palms, but Elena still felt unbearably cold.

Throughout their marriage, Adrian had always remembered her love for roasted chestnuts. He often brought them home after work. While she cooked dinner, he peeled them one by one, popping them into her mouth with a smile. By the time dinner was ready, she was already half full. But he always made her finish a proper meal, coaxing her into eating until her cheeks regained color, until she looked healthier and even more radiant than before.

But those memories—laced with his calculations—were now twisted and hideous. Even the chestnuts in her hands had lost their flavor.

Elena cooperated with the exams in silence, but her mind spun with worry. She couldn’t let Adrian know about her cancer. How could she hide it?

Just as she was troubled by the thought, Adrian’s phone rang. After a few quick words, he turned to her. “Elena, something urgent came up at Shaw Corporation. I need to head over. Once you get the report, send me a photo immediately.”

He rushed off.

Elena froze where she stood, her mind replaying the voice she’d overheard through his phone.

“Adrian, my stomach hurts…”

It was Vivian Cole. Her sworn enemy.
